>> I do not understand. Since q->elevator->lock is already taken here, without IRQ
>> disabled, how can bfq_dispatch_request method again take this same lock with IRQ
>> disabled ? That cannot possibly work.
>
> Looks like there is still misunderstanding somehow :( After patch 3,
> bfq_dispatch_work doesn't grab any lock, elevator lock is held before
> calling into dispatch method.
>
> Before:
>
> elevator_lock
> bfq_dispatch_request
> spin_lock_irq(&bfqd->lock)
> spin_unlock_irq(&bfqd->lock)
> elevator_unlock
>
> After:
> elevator_lock_irq
> bfq_dispatch_request
> elevator_unlock_irq
Ah, yes, I see it now.
But that is a nasty change that affects *all* schedulers, even those that do not
need to disable IRQs because they are not using the lock in their completion
path, e.g. mq-deadline. So I do not think that is acceptable.
